Lithgow Blast Furnace 1907-1928.

The Lithgow Blast Furnace was in operation from 1907 until 1928.
This was our first visit here and found it a fascinating place to walk around. What amazed us was that places like this are normally fenced off  and it was so much better to walk through the ruins than to just look at them over a safety fence.
